find someone with illustrator....take digital images to them and they can make a vector file..you can have a decal made or even a stencil for a silk screen and do it yourself..then you can sell the service to all your buddies..
i did this for some AMX stuff..and kinkos did all my grunt work..and they where cheap.i got a file on a disc and had some decals made..wasnt really a big deal or that hard..if you have the file..theres lots of places to get the work done.. or on the cheap side..you can have a clear decal with the info printed on it...theres a price point for every budget..so a couple options would help the whole hobby......just thinking out loud |
